Description
This delightful companion volume to the best-selling Games for the Superintelligent lets you match wits with master problem solvers in a fascinating collection of math, logic, and word puzzles that at first glance may seem impossible to solve. But don't be intimidated. You may be surprised to find that persistence and a dash of creativity will yield results. (If not, the solutions are listed at the back of the book!) This volume also features a look at "What Is Intelligence?"; an anecdotal guide to solving puzzles the superintelligent way; and even a sample intelligence test like the one MENSA uses to screen its candidates. MENSA is the international organization whose members are recruited exclusively from the most intelligent 2 percent of the population. (The author is a member.) So sharpen your wits and your pencils! Open this book at your own risk and be prepared for a vigorous round of mental calisthenics. James F. Fixx is a writer, editor, and long-time puzzle addict. A former feature editor of Saturday Review, senior editor of Life, and editor-in-chief of McCall's, he is the author of four books and is at work on a fifth. For the past several years he has written a puzzle column for several magazines. He and his wife, Alice, live in Riverside, Connecticut, with their crabgrass and fleeting glimpses of four children.
